Transaction 0760ba203239ffae2ee07ea9e99e82fc3b11c2775987e132a6810228024be5fb

1 Input
1 Outputs
  • 0760ba203239ffae2ee07ea9e99e82fc3b11c2775987e132a6810228024be5fb:0
  • value  23983088
    address  12CrXJTx2i2oJ3LW38cC7srZiV9UmAkePP